Nikita Jelavic has scored just one goal in his last 20 hours and 36 minutes of Barclays Premier League football for Everton.
14:50
Matej Vydra averaged a goal every 126 minutes and 15 seconds in the 2012-13 Championship for his former club Watford; a better ratio than any other player with 10+ goals.
14:45
Roberto Martinez has won just one of his last nine matches as a manager in the Premier League (W1 D4 L4).
14:40
Everton have dropped just four points from a possible 21 from their seven Premier League home meetings with WBA. West Brom have failed to score a goal in four of their last six Premier League games away from home.
14:35
Just one of the previous 14 Premier League meetings between these two sides has ended in a draw.

Steve Clarke: "Obviously Nicolas lost a close friend and an agent over the weekend - he died suddenly. Nicolas went to Richard (Garlick) on Thursday and indicated that he wasn't in a good place. I went in and had a very brief chat with him, and he wasn't in a good place. So the club have decided just to give him a bit of time to go away and think about it and get himself in a better place for the future. Really, that is as much as there is to tell on the situation."
14:25
Roberto Martinez: "In football, you want to keep your best performers and that's where we are. Obviously you always get into a debate when there is a club that matches the valuation of a player. Then you need to make a decision. That has never been the case and where we are at is that we want to keep our most influential players and build from that. It has been well reported what the approach was (for Baines and Fellaini). From that point on, we take it as a football compliment and we move on."
